If you buy chinese version you will get a device with Chinese ROM and no google apps installed. It will be in English, tho, and you still can install google apps apk (there are guides on XDA or just Google for it) and then use your phone normally, just with some bloatware that comes with Chinese ROM.
Once there is a global version of the ROM available, you can flash it (there are guides on how to do it as well) - that's a bit risky, may require a couple tries with hard resets. So if you don't feel comfortable doing it, I'd recommend you wait for the global version of the phone, which should be available by the end of the month.

Hi,
1) Sites that are trusted are http://www.xiaomishop.com/ and http://www.ibuygou.com/
To name a few. I would recommend xiaomishop because you can choose to ship from Europe so you avoid customs, taxes etc
2) The phone will ship with normal MIUI which has Chinese or English language . If you want more languages see the multi rom version here http://xiaomi.eu/community/
3) Black was released in China only on the 28th of October. There is no date for international availability
4) For shipping, I would recommend http://www.xiaomishop.com/
Because they have a warehouse in Europe, make sure to choose that option to make thigns easier :good:
Hope I helped.

No band 20 / 800mhz for 4g in the UK though. So be careful what network you are on.. EE seem to support the most 4G bands (there's like, 2 bands for short and medium range in towns and cities, whereas the missing band 20 is the low frequency for the most coverage)
